Question (6) A concrete girder was tested to evaluate its strength (indirect transmission). The emitter transducer was fixed in a location and the receiver transducer was moved along the length of the girder. The recorded readings are as follows: Distance from emitter 50 100 150 200 | 250 260 350 400 450 500 (mm) Transient time (µ sec) a) Plot the distance-time curve. 17.5 35 52.5 70 87.5 89 102 110 118 126 b) What is your evaluation of the strength along the depth of this girder?
